Real Madrid striker Benzema on France recall: I never gave up

Real Madrid striker Karim Benzema was delighted with his France double for their draw with Portugal.

Benzema, who had been exiled from the France squad from 2015 until his return just prior to this summer's European Championship, managed to find the back of the net in the fifth game after his return, having played in two warm-up friendlies and two group-stage matches prior to the Portugal clash.

"There was a lot of pressure around me and I know that's normal," Benzema said in his post-match interview.

"But I never gave up and I moved around a lot and looked for chances. Today it worked for me. but the most important thing is that we are in the last 16.

"I have no doubts, but I feel that the whole country is watching me and it's normal after five years without being here. I want to enjoy it with everyone."

When asked about the pressure he has felt, Benzema explained that he felt the eyes of everyone in France on him but that it has actually benefitted him on the pitch.

"Yes, I felt it, from the whole country, but I am a football player and I am a professional and I also need this pressure," he added.

"Now I'm happy to have scored and to go through to the last 16. At Real Madrid I was used to scoring, but I wanted to do it again with France."
